Note

Who the father was of Cornelia 'grut' Walbeek's kids is not formally documented. It does not appear in any wedding or death certificates of her childeren. All childeren of Cornelia 'grut' Walbeek use their mother's surname. To solve this mystery, Petra Walbeek asked her father Johannes Walbeek (son of Klasinus Walbeek, grandson of Cornelia 'grut' Walbeek) if he knew who his biological grandfather was. According to Johannes Walbeek his biological grandfather was a "Hannes van Ewijk". This Hannes was a pleegzoon/foster child or stiefzoon/stepson of Cornelia and was married (but not with Cornelia)! Antonie van Ewijk (Cornelia's late husband) had a son Johannes Cornelis van Ewijk with Cornelia's aunt Maria Walbeek! This Johannes most likely is the described Hannes van Ewijk.
Johannes Cornelis van Ewijk was married to Hendrika van Eck. She passed away in 1889. Cornelia started having kids with the name Walbeek in 1892. The name Johannes does not appear before either in the Walbeeks (there is a lot of Jan but no Johannes) but starts appearing with these childeren.
Most likely Johannes Cornelis van Ewijk was the father!

UPDATE: The above assumption is supported by the Bevolkingsregisters of Ingen. Both Cornelia and Johannes Cornelis are living in the same house and are marked as "hoofd" (head) of the family.
